Output c8aec44a84656f531aa3a13fcdbc712f50be49bb3aea7bbd709e5fb388b6a039:1

value
1211153
script pubkey
OP_0 OP_PUSHBYTES_20 84a37c9e7f5f53d90031fe5a982413efe1b749a8
address
bc1qsj3he8nltafajqp3ledfsfqnalsmwjdgse5rly
transaction
c8aec44a84656f531aa3a13fcdbc712f50be49bb3aea7bbd709e5fb388b6a039
confirmations
109536
spent
true